Corita Kent Early Life and Religion

So Corita was born in 1918, way back in Fort Dodge, Iowa. Small town vibes, I guess. She grew up Catholic, like she was really into it early on. The church pretty much shaped a lot of her life when she was little.

  • She joined this religious order called Immaculate Heart of Mary when she was 18. Honestly, I could never stick to something that long.
  • Went to University of Southern California. So yeah,smarty pants.
